Gunshine Bring Southern Swagger To Webster, NY

Gunshine – Buntsy’s Bandwagon, Webster, NY

On a summer night at Buntsy’s Bandstand, a cozy and no frills bar in Webster, NY, Florida based rock outfit Gunshine delivered a performance that was anything but small scale. The intimate venue pulsed with energy as the high octane band lit up the stage with their signature blend of Southern grit and ’80s inspired rock swagger.

Bad Looks Good: Bad Marriage Photo Gallery From Webster, NY

Bad Marriage – Buntsy’s Band Stand , Webster, NY

Bad Marriage rocked the stage at Buntsy’s Band Stand in Webster, NY on a Tuesday evening. From the opening chord, their gritty blues-inflected hard rock had the up-close and personal energy flowing. The band wasted no time pulling the crowd into their world of raw riffs, pounding drums, and anthemic choruses. The audience came alive during “Old School Stereo” and “Who’s Ready to Rock”, singing along like they were part of the band.

Summer Unity Co-Headline Tour +Live+ / Collective Soul and Our Lady Peace Lands In Darien Center, NY

Ed Kowalczyk – Live – Darien Lake Amphitheater, Darien Center, NY

The Summer Unity Tour rolled into Darien Lake Amphitheater on a steamy Saturday night, bringing together three iconic ’90s alt-rock acts; co-headliners Live and Collective Soul, as well as Our Lady Peace plus a promising newcomer, Greylin James Rue. For fans of the golden age of alternative rock, this was more than a concert, it was a celebration of a musical era that still resonates loud and clear.

Still Burning : Three Decades of Hot Water Music Come To Buffalo, NY

Hot Water Music – Rec Room- Buffalo, NY

Hot Water Music’s 30th anniversary tour rolled through Buffalo’s Rec Room with the kind of blistering energy and emotional weight only a band three decades deep can deliver. Touring in support of their latest album Vows, the seasoned hardcore foursome wasted no time igniting the room, launching straight into “Menace” and setting a tone that never let up.

Buckcherry Storms Into Cleveland, Ohio

Buckcherry – House of Blues, Cleveland, Ohio

Monday night in Cleveland, Buckcherry turned the House of Blues into a rock n’ roll furnace. Out in support of their fiery new album Roar Like Thunder, the band delivered a performance that was anything but routine. From the opening riffs to the final roar of “Crazy Bitch,” the night pulsed with high octane energy, gritty musicianship, and the kind of raw charisma only Buckcherry can bring.

Faster Pussycat Delivered Sweat, Sleaze, and Rock ‘n’ Roll To Buffalo Iron Works

Faster Pussycat – Buffalo Iron Works, Buffalo, NY

On an oppressively hot Tuesday night during a blistering heatwave, Buffalo Iron Works played host to a night of no-holds-barred rock and roll, headlined by sleaze-rock veterans Faster Pussycat and backed by a powerhouse lineup: The Supersuckers, The Rumours, and The Lonely Ones. Despite the soaring temperatures, the near-capacity crowd brought the energy—and every band on the bill delivered!

Summer Starts Loud As Queensrÿche Opens Rockin’ the Downs In Batavia, NY

Todd La Torre – Queensryche – Rockin the Downs Concert Series, Batavia, NY

Kicking off the summer with unfiltered energy and pure sonic force, legendary progressive metal titans Queensrÿche returned to the Rockin’ the Downs Concert Series at Batavia Downs, playing under the open skies on the horse racing track where they last appeared in 2021.

The Acid Queen Rises: Lords of Acid at The Globe Iron, Cleveland, Ohio

Lords Of Acid – Globe Iron, Cleveland, Ohio

On a perfect Tuesday night, one of Cleveland’s newest venue, The Globe Iron, transformed into a temple of raw sensuality and industrial chaos as the Praise the Lords Tour stormed into town. Headlined by the legendary Lords of Acid, the night was a full-throttle descent into provocative performance art, sex-positive anthems, and dancefloor destruction.

Machines -vs- Monsters Tour – Come For The Noise, Stay For The Blood and Maybe Bring A Poncho

Xero : Static-X – Buffalo Riverworks, Buffalo, NY

The Machines vs Monsters tour is everything it promises to be: blood, adrenaline, spectacle, and some surprisingly emotional moments. On a humid Sunday night, Buffalo Riverworks became ground zero for industrial metal fury and theatrical mayhem as the Machines vs Monsters tour stormed into town. With a co-headlining bill featuring Static-X and GWAR, plus support from Dope and A Killer’s Confession, the night delivered an unrelenting mix of sound, spectacle, and pure chaos.
